How to Set Up a Raspberry Pi Mining Rig
Setting up a Raspberry Pi mining rig can be an exciting and rewarding experience. With the right hardware and software, you can create a powerful and efficient mining rig that can generate a steady stream of cryptocurrency. Here is a step-by-step guide to setting up a Raspberry Pi mining rig.
Step 1: Gather the Necessary Hardware
The first step in setting up a Raspberry Pi mining rig is to gather the necessary hardware. You will need a Raspberry Pi board, a power supply, a microSD card, a USB mining device, and a cooling fan. You may also need a USB hub, depending on the number of USB mining devices you plan to use.
Step 2: Install the Operating System
Once you have all the necessary hardware, you will need to install an operating system on the Raspberry Pi. The most popular operating system for mining rigs is Raspbian, which is a version of the Linux operating system. You can download the Raspbian image from the Raspberry Pi website and install it on the microSD card.
Step 3: Configure the Mining Software
Once the operating system is installed, you will need to configure the mining software. The most popular mining software for Raspberry Pi is CGMiner. You can download the software from the CGMiner website and install it on the Raspberry Pi. Once the software is installed, you will need to configure it to connect to the mining pool of your choice.
Step 4: Connect the USB Mining Device
Once the mining software is configured, you will need to connect the USB mining device to the Raspberry Pi. Depending on the type of mining device you are using, you may need to install additional drivers. Once the device is connected, you can start mining.
Step 5: Monitor the Mining Rig
Once the mining rig is up and running, you will need to monitor it to ensure that it is running efficiently. You can use a monitoring tool such as CGMinerStats to track the performance of your mining rig.

Raspberry Pi Mining: A Beginner’s Guide
Mining cryptocurrency with a Raspberry Pi is an exciting and cost-effective way to get into the world of cryptocurrency. With a Raspberry Pi, you can set up a low-cost, low-power mining rig that can be used to mine a variety of cryptocurrencies. This guide will walk you through the basics of setting up a Raspberry Pi mining rig, including the hardware and software you’ll need, how to configure your Raspberry Pi, and how to start mining.
Hardware
The first step in setting up a Raspberry Pi mining rig is to purchase the necessary hardware. You’ll need a Raspberry Pi, a power supply, a microSD card, a USB mining device, and a cooling fan.
The Raspberry Pi is the brains of the operation. It’s a small, single-board computer that can be used for a variety of tasks, including mining cryptocurrency. The Raspberry Pi 3 Model B+ is the most powerful model available and is recommended for mining.
The power supply is used to power the Raspberry Pi and the USB mining device. A 5V/2.5A power supply is recommended for the Raspberry Pi, and a 12V/10A power supply is recommended for the USB mining device.
The microSD card is used to store the operating system and mining software. A 16GB or larger microSD card is recommended.
The USB mining device is used to mine cryptocurrency. The most popular USB mining device is the Antminer U3, which is capable of mining Bitcoin, Litecoin, and other cryptocurrencies.
Finally, a cooling fan is recommended to keep the Raspberry Pi and USB mining device cool.
Software
Once you have the hardware, you’ll need to install the necessary software. The Raspberry Pi runs on the Raspbian operating system, which is based on the popular Debian Linux distribution. You can download the latest version of Raspbian from the Raspberry Pi website.
Once Raspbian is installed, you’ll need to install the mining software. The most popular mining software for the Raspberry Pi is CGMiner. CGMiner is an open-source mining software that supports a variety of mining devices, including the Antminer U3.
Configuration
Once the hardware and software are installed, you’ll need to configure the Raspberry Pi. You’ll need to configure the network settings, the mining pool, and the mining software.
The network settings can be configured using the Raspbian configuration utility. You’ll need to enter the IP address, subnet mask, and gateway for your network.
The mining pool is the server that you’ll be connecting to in order to mine cryptocurrency. You’ll need to create an account with a mining pool and enter the pool’s URL and port number into the mining software.
Finally, you’ll need to configure the mining software. You’ll need to enter the mining pool URL and port number, as well as the username and password for your mining pool account.
Mining
Once the Raspberry Pi is configured, you’re ready to start mining. You can start mining by running the mining software. The mining software will connect to the mining pool and start mining cryptocurrency.

Troubleshooting Common Raspberry Pi Mining Issues
Mining with a Raspberry Pi can be a great way to earn cryptocurrency rewards while learning about blockchain technology. However, it is not without its challenges. This article will provide some tips for troubleshooting common Raspberry Pi mining issues.
1. Low Hashrate: If you are experiencing a low hashrate, it could be due to a number of factors. First, make sure that your Raspberry Pi is properly cooled. Overheating can cause the processor to throttle, resulting in a lower hashrate. Additionally, check that your mining software is configured correctly. Make sure that you are using the correct pool address and port, as well as the correct wallet address.
2. Network Connection Issues: If you are having difficulty connecting to the mining pool, it could be due to a number of factors. First, make sure that your Raspberry Pi is connected to the internet. Additionally, check that your firewall is not blocking the connection. If you are using a VPN, make sure that it is configured correctly.
3. Software Issues: If you are having difficulty running the mining software, it could be due to a number of factors. First, make sure that you are using the correct version of the software for your Raspberry Pi. Additionally, check that you have the necessary dependencies installed. Finally, make sure that you have the correct permissions set for the mining software.
